Understanding Betting Markets and Odds
At the core of sports betting lies the betting securities industry, which represents the range of possible outcomes and wagers available on a sporting event. The most common securities industry is the jibe result, where you forebode whether the rest home squad wins, the away team wins, or the lucifer ends in a draw. However, modern bookmakers offer a vast array of markets, including over/under goals, both teams to score, correct score, parttime/full-time results, and player-specific bets such as first-class honours degree goalscorer or number of assists. Each market comes with odds that reflect the implied probability of that outcome occurring. Odds can be displayed in fractional format (e.g., 5/1), decimal initialize (e.g., 6.00), or American format (e.g., +500). In the UK, fractional odds are the traditional prime, but decimal odds are increasingly popular for their simplicity in calculating possible returns. Understanding how to read and contrast odds is essential, as it allows you to identify value bets where the bookmaker’s odds underrating the true probability of an event.

Bankroll Management and Strategic Approaches
Effective balance management is the cornerstone of sustainable sports betting. It involves setting aside a dedicated amount of money—your bankroll—that you are willing to risk, and never exceptional a predetermined percentage on a single bet. A common linguistic rule is to stake between 1% and 5% of your bankroll per gamble, depending on your confidence level and risk tolerance. This approach ensures that a losing streak does not wipe out your funds, allowing you to proceed betting over the long term. For example, if your bankroll is £1,000, staking 2% (£20) per bet means you can withstand 50 consecutive losses, which is statistically unlikely. Accumulators and Combination Bets
Accumulators, or accas, are a well-known betting type in the UK where you combine multiple selections into a single wager. To win an accumulator, every selection must be right, which makes it high-risk but also offers the potency for substantial returns from a small stake. For representative, a five-fold accumulator on football matches might combine wins for Manchester United, Liverpool, Chelsea, Arsenal, and Tottenham. If all five win, the odds multiply together, resulting in a large payout. Yet, the drawback is that a single losing selection causes the entire bet to lose. Many bettors are drawn to accumulators because of the life-changing sums they can yield, but statistically, they are difficult to win. A more measured approaching is to use scheme bets, such as a Trixie or Yankee, which cover multiple combinations of your selections, giving you a chance of a return even if not all picks win. These are allay complex and carry higher stakes, so they should be used sparingly and only when you have strong confidence in your selections. A cay tip for accumulators is to avoid including too many selections—four or five is often the sweet fleck—and to focus on markets you know swell, rather than adding random picks to chase bigger odds.
